Regional Expansion — Marovia Launch (Managers Only)

This page summarises Tindrell Systems' planned entry into the Marovia region for the incoming director. Site selection has narrowed to Port Aluna and Vess Harbour, with warehousing costs favouring the latter. Local hiring will begin with a twelve-person nucleus led by Dana Ferrow, and the Quillet product line will anchor the initial offer. Regulatory filings are on track for the second quarter. Before proceeding, please review the confidential note below.

management briefing: Headcount on the Belix team goes from 60 to 93 by the end of November. Gross margin on Belix came in at 23 percent against a plan of 47 percent.

INTERNAL MEMO — Finance Team Only

Re: Term Sheet from Caldrey Systems

Caldrey's revised term sheet arrived Tuesday. Key points: a three-year supply commitment, volume rebates tiered at 8% and 12%, and an exclusivity clause covering the Velmora product line. Lena Harwick has flagged the exclusivity language as potentially restrictive given our pipeline with other partners. Please model cash impact under both tiers before Friday's review. Our position going into negotiations is noted below.

board note of kahag-baguf: The finance team signed off on a budget of $419.2 million for Project Gorvan.

## Changed defaults

Heads up: the Ledgerline tax-rate lookup cache now defaults to a 15-minute TTL instead of 24 hours. Turns out rates in the Veldt County sandbox were going stale mid-demo, which was embarrassing. Eviction is now LRU rather than FIFO, and the cache warms on boot. If you're reviewing, check that nothing hardcodes the old TTL. The new defaults land as follows.

deployment values, bajop-taweg:
holwyn:
  log_level: debug
  metrics_host: metrics.holwyn.zemvarsys.internal
  pool_size: 32

## Step 4 — Wire up VramScope

Quick one for this week's sync: VramScope is our GPU memory profiler sidecar, and it ships with the Helix inference deploy now. It samples allocator stats every few seconds and pushes them to the Gaugehouse dashboard, so we finally get real numbers instead of guessing why pods OOM.

The sidecar needs its own env file at /opt/vramscope/agent.env — the deploy script templates everything except the ingest credential. Before rolling the deploy, append this line to agent.env:

secret setting of tajof-bahif: COURIER_KEY3=65d